Well, when Disney offered that plan I was having my back to back babies and not going anywhere! At least not anywhere I had to fly or drive very far. ;) We really started doing Disney yearly during the "Dreammaker" packages-silver, gold, platinum. The gold and platinum still exsist-they are called premium and platinum respectively. The silver was totally different and used "wishes" that you could use for meals or entertainment. We used both gold and silver.

The new dining plan was never all that great for my family because we don't really care for CS every day. We like a character/resort breakfast in the early morning and a late TS dinner at night. We like signature places and even a couple TS lunches per trip. We bought the DDP but had to pay a lot OOP to eat like we wanted to. The new Deluxe plan is perfect for us and the way we eat. I changed my room only BC ressie today to a package and added the Deluxe plan.
